Output a3395805af1b32c65abcb883da12222859540e2d3e6dd8b588f56898ac1c859c:6

value
528436
script pubkey
OP_0 OP_PUSHBYTES_20 e0162d39e8ce01b5913e4fe579f0aca2916193ad
address
bc1quqtz6w0gecqmtyf7fljhnu9v52gkryad3sqsrr
transaction
a3395805af1b32c65abcb883da12222859540e2d3e6dd8b588f56898ac1c859c
confirmations
107427
spent
true